Statistics on Hotel Activity. 2022. Definitive data

Overnight stays in hotels increased by 107.6% in Catalonia in 2022 according to definitive data from the Hotel Occupancy Survey, que actualizan los datos provisionales. By origin of travellers, overnight stays from domestic tourism increased 33.0%: 17.8% from Catalans and 58.5% from tourists coming from the rest of Spain. Overnight stays from foreign tourists increased by 183.6% year-over-year.

By country of origin, tourists from France and the United Kingdom showed more overnight stays in absolute terms (6.9 and 4.6 million, respectively), with positive annual variations: 81.2% and 637.1%, respectively.

By tourism brands, Barcelona, Costa Brava and Costa Barcelona were the locations that registered the highest number of overnight stays in absolute terms (20.7, 10.5 and 9.0 million, respectively) with positive annual variations of 137.0%, 73.1% and 134.5% respectively.

On the other hand, the total number of travellers registered in hotels increased by 86.5% compared to the previous year, with increases in domestic tourism (30.8%) and in foreign tourism (163.6%).
